Xiluo weather in January

In January, Xiluo sees average daytime highs of 21°C and overnight lows near 13°C, with 56 mm of rain across 9.8 wet days and about 10.7 hours of daylight. It is the 12th-warmest and 12th-wettest month of the year here.

Day-to-day highs hold fairly steady near 21°C through the month.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 50% of the time in January, and the air most often feels comfortable.

Daylight stretches from about 10 h 36 min at the start of January to 10 h 54 min by month's end. Set against the rest of the year, January is Xiluo's 1st-clearest and 1st-windiest month. For the whole year in context, see Xiluo's year-round climate.

Temperature in January

Average highAverage lowShaded bands: 10–90% of days

Day-to-day highs hold fairly steady near 21°C through the month.

A typical January day in Xiluo reaches about 21°C in the afternoon and slips back to 13°C overnight — a 8°C spread between the day's warmth and the night's chill. On most days the high lands between 17°C and 25°C. Set against its neighbours, January runs about 2°C cooler than December and about 1°C cooler than February.

Air quality in Xiluo in January

GoodModeratePoorUnhealthyVery unhealthy

Average fine-particle pollution (PM2.5) through the year — so you can see where January falls, not just the annual average.

Air quality in Xiluo is worst in March — around 56 µg/m³ PM2.5 (unhealthy), about 1.7× the cleanest month (July, 33 µg/m³).

Modeled monthly averages (CAMS reanalysis, 2015–2024).

Location & terrain

Where is Xiluo?

Xiluo sits at 23.8°N, 120.5°E, 34 m above sea level, in Taiwan. The nearest listed city is Citong, 6.0 km away.

Topography around Xiluo

How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 3, 16 and 80 km of Xiluo.

Within 3 km, the terrain around Xiluo has only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 34 m around an average of 29 m above sea level; within 16 km, signific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 264 m; within 80 km, extreme vari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 3,887 m.

The land around Xiluo is covered by cropland (40%) and artificial surfaces (26%) within 3 km, cropland (56%) and artificial surfaces (20%) within 16 km, and trees (45%) and water (32%) within 80 km.
